PATCH for Cray X1 UNICOS/mp
Hi Matz and everyone,
I have built Ruby on the Cray X1 supercomputer and have a patch below
based on the ruby-1.8.1-preview3.tar version. With these changes, the
"make test" passes.
Hopefully, you can add the changes to the your Ruby distribution.
Thanks for the language. It's one of my favorites.
-Jason Cox
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------
Index: ruby-1.8.1/dln.c
diff -u ruby-1.8.1/dln.c:1.1 ruby-1.8.1/dln.c:1.2
--- ruby-1.8.1/dln.c:1.1 Fri Dec 12 13:56:46 2003
+++ ruby-1.8.1/dln.c Fri Dec 19 15:03:24 2003
@@ -91,7 +91,7 @@
int eaccess();
-#if defined(HAVE_DLOPEN) && !defined(USE_DLN_A_OUT) && !defined(_AIX) && !defined(__APPLE__)
+#if defined(HAVE_DLOPEN) && !defined(USE_DLN_A_OUT) && !defined(_AIX) && !defined(__APPLE__) && !defined(_UNICOSMP)
/* dynamic load with dlopen() */
# define USE_DLN_DLOPEN
#endif
Index: ruby-1.8.1/numeric.c
diff -u ruby-1.8.1/numeric.c:1.1 ruby-1.8.1/numeric.c:1.2
--- ruby-1.8.1/numeric.c:1.1 Fri Dec 12 13:56:45 2003
+++ ruby-1.8.1/numeric.c Fri Dec 19 15:03:25 2003
@@ -19,6 +19,10 @@
#include <floatingpoint.h>
#endif
+#ifdef _UNICOSMP
+#include <intrinsics.h>
+#endif
+
#ifdef HAVE_FLOAT_H
#include <float.h>
#endif
@@ -1824,6 +1828,9 @@
#if defined(__FreeBSD__) && __FreeBSD__ < 4
/* allow divide by zero -- Inf */
fpsetmask(fpgetmask() & ~(FP_X_DZ|FP_X_INV|FP_X_OFL));
+#elif defined(_UNICOSMP)
+ /* Turn off floating point exceptions for divide by zero, etc. */
+ _set_Creg(0, 0);
#endif
id_coerce = rb_intern("coerce");
id_to_i = rb_intern("to_i");
Index: ruby-1.8.1/missing/isinf.c
diff -u ruby-1.8.1/missing/isinf.c:1.1 ruby-1.8.1/missing/isinf.c:1.2
--- ruby-1.8.1/missing/isinf.c:1.1 Fri Dec 12 13:57:07 2003
+++ ruby-1.8.1/missing/isinf.c Fri Dec 19 15:04:10 2003
@@ -16,6 +16,17 @@
}
}
+#elif _UNICOSMP
+
+#include <ieeefp.h>
+
+int
+isinf(n)
+ double n;
+{
+ return !finite(n);
+}
+
#else
#include "config.h"
